«Breaking News» Ten acre plot of land in Bel Air goes on sale for $150MILLION

A plot of land in one of Los Angeles’ most expensive neighborhoods is now for sale.


Anyone with $150million in spare change lying around can grab a 10.6-acre tract of real estate in Bel Air - and that’s without even building the house.


The three empty parcels are located just across the street from the exclusive Hotel Bel Air.


Whoever is lucky enough to snap up the plot, which has enough room on which to build a 60,000-square-foot mansion, would immediately become neighbors to celebrities including Jay Z and Beyonce, Elon Musk, and Jennifer Aniston, according to BloombergQuint.


Twenty years ago, the land was carved up into eight distinct lots.

But one individual began buying up the lots and then sold all of them to a developer, Domvs London and Junius Real Estate Partners, which is the real estate investment arm of JPMorgan Chase & Co., in 2014.


After acquiring the eight plots, the new buyers then re-zoned them immediately into three larger tracts of land.

They tried to sell one of them, a three-acre piece of territory, for $45million, in 2015.


After being listed on the market for a year, the owners took it off.


Four years later, the land has been prepped and placed back on the market for $150million.

‘If someone wants to buy one of the three individual lots, we can discuss that with them,’ Barry Watts, the president of Domvs, says.


‘But we found the property appeals to people more as a legacy purchase - we’ve had more inquiries from people saying “I want to buy the whole property”.’


Watts says that his company has spent ‘tens of millions’ of dollars in improving the land.


Among the improvements is the addition of large retaining walls which were built to expand the usable land.


Watts says that the land has been prepared so that it is ‘shovel ready’ - meaning whoever buys it won’t need to ‘spend three to four years of their life going through construction permitting.’


Whoever buys the property can, should they so choose, build a large subterranean level, according to Watts.
